Output ebf6716a0604e79bba77d3e35bd2d7cef47c1400daa7d5c2fcb1a1163c1a4d19:1

value
4583
script pubkey
OP_0 OP_PUSHBYTES_20 ba84406986e0fd86c30e05b3158846fe60901c9b
address
bc1qh2zyq6vxur7cdscwqke3tzzxlesfq8ymtmmvjm
transaction
ebf6716a0604e79bba77d3e35bd2d7cef47c1400daa7d5c2fcb1a1163c1a4d19
confirmations
18716
spent
true